  • 2 film

    [film] 1. noun
    1) ((a thin strip of) celluloid made sensitive to light on which photographs are taken: photographic film.) filme
    2) (a story, play etc shown as a motion picture in a cinema, on television etc: to make a film; ( also adjective) a film version of the novel.) filme
    3) (a thin skin or covering: a film of dust.) película
    2. verb
    1) (to make a motion picture (of): They are going to film the race.) filmar
    2) ((usually with over) to cover with a film: Her eyes gradually filmed (over) with tears.) enevoar-se
    - filmstar
    * * *
    [film] n 1 filme, película, fita de cinema. 2 membrana, pele fina, filamento delicado. 3 véu, névoa, belida. 4 Phot filme. • vt+vi 1 filmar. 2 cobrir com véu, ou membrana fina. her eyes filmed over / seus olhos enevoaram-se (de lágrimas). on the films na tela, no cinema, numa empresa cinematográfica.

  • 4 version

    ['və:ʃən, ]( American[) -ʒən]
    (an account from one point of view: The boy gave his version of what had occurred.) versão
    * * *
    ver.sion
    [v'ə:ʃən; v'ə:ʒən] n versão: 1 tradução. 2 interpretação. he gave me his version of the incident / ele me deu a sua versão do incidente. 3 Surg intervenção destinada a obter uma posição do feto que assegure um parto melhor. 4 transformação, adaptação. 5 variante. another version of your carelessness! / outro exemplo de seu desleixo! film version versão cinematográfica.
